Sei sulla pagina 1di 12

AA5-2 PLAN DE MIGRACIÓN DE DATOS PARA SAN ANTONIO DEL SENA

MIGRACIÓN DE BASES DE DATOS.

FABIAN ALEJANDRO MOLINA SOSA

SANDRA YAMILE ORTEGA BENITEZ

JIMMY ALEXANDER MOGOLLON G

MAURICIO MORALES TORRES

ESPECIALIZACIÓN TECNÓLOGICA EN GESTION Y SEGURIDAD EN BASE DE


DATOS

SERVICIO NACIONAL DE APRENDIZAJE, SENA

2019-2020
INTRODUCCION

Teniendo en cuenta que la información es uno de los activos más importantes de


una entidad o empresa y que actualmente dicha información es guardada en
bases de datos, que son herramientas que permiten además del almacenamiento
estructurado y organizado de la información, facilitan las consultas y datos que se
requieran de dicha información.

Las bases de datos se diseñan de acuerdo a la cantidad de información que


maneja la entidad y el nivel de seguridad que necesita para las misma, es por
esos que existen varios motores y gestores de bases, los cuales se actualizan
continuamente presentando mayores ventajas y beneficios en el manejo de la
información.

Para la alcaldía de San Antonio del SENA, ha sido importante además de contar
con bases de datos y softwares para la optimización de los procesos de sus
distintas secretarias, la administración de la información y seguridad de la misma y
contar con un plan de actualización de las bases de datos debido al crecimiento de
su información y la garantía de su seguridad.

Es por eso que en su plan mantenimiento y actualización de bases de datos y de


software, la Alcaldía de San Antonio del SENA contempla la elaboración de un
Plan de Migración de datos que le permita garantizar un proceso de transferencia
de datos de un sistema a otro, para mejorar el desempeño de una base de datos,
actualizar versiones, reducir costos y garantizar las tres características esenciales
de la seguridad de la información. Integridad, confiabilidad y disponibilidad.
1. OBJETIVOS

1.1 Objetivo General. Definir un Plan de migración de datos que permita


identificar, extraer, transformar y cargar los datos clave en nuevos
repositorios de propósito específico de bases de datos de las secretarias
de la Alcaldía de San Antonio del SENA

1.2 Objetivos Específicos

 Facilitar el desarrollo de proyectos que permitan nuevos requerimientos de


usuario o de software; la interoperabilidad, la actualización de versiones, la
estandarización de la tecnología, la reducción de costos y el aumento en el
volumen de datos.

 ordenar el proceso de migración de datos a través de fases, tareas e hitos


que incrementen la probabilidad de éxito en momentos en que los sistemas
serán reemplazados por nuevas alternativas.
2. DESARROLLO DEL PLAN DE MIGRACIÓN DE BASES DE DATOS

2.1 Definir fases de migración de datos


2.2 Aplicación del Plan
2.3 Definir técnica a utilizar Validación de técnicas de migración y herramientas
ETCL
2.1 DEFINIR FASES DE MIGRACIÓN DE DATOS

2.1.1 Fase inicial, en esta fase se analizan aspectos generales de la Alcaldía San
Antonio de SENA, comprende el análisis de la Entidad y su funcionalidad, la
arquitectura del software, base de datos y plataformas tecnológicas con que
cuenta la entidad actualmente, es importante saber si la entidad tiene establecido
en su Plan Estratégico, un plan de Desarrollo tecnológico que involucre
actualizaciones tecnológicas y que se contemple presupuesto y recursos humanos
para el desarrollo de los mismos.

En esa fase además se debe documentar las expectativas de los usuarios finales
en base a las restricciones que se evidencian en el actual sistema; adicional a esto
se debe garantizar la integridad de la información, permitir la generación de
reportes ágiles, rápidos y oportunos, asegurar la manipulación de la información
solamente de aquellas personas autorizadas para tal efecto, permitir la
interoperabilidad del sistema con otras herramientas de colaboración, permita la
consulta de información por varios campos de acceso, que no haya pérdida de
información histórica y que ésta esté disponible, en su totalidad y con integridad,
en el nuevo aplicativo.

Después de esta fase debe haber un entregable: documento formal en el cual se


describirán los trabajos realizados, recomendando la continuación o no del
proyecto, siendo necesario un detalle de argumentos, en caso de que la decisión
sea negativa.

En esta fase se tiene cuenta:

-Funcionalidad: donde se estudia el sistema que actualmente está siendo utilizado,


se busca determinar objetivamente las características técnicas y funcionales del
software y base de datos actuales con que cuenta la Alcaldía de San Antonio del
SENA.

-Arquitectura: se realiza un examen crítico y objetivo de Sistemas Operativos,


lenguajes de programación, bases de datos, comunicaciones, redes de datos,
hardware, servidores, equipos clientes con que cuenta actualmente la Alcaldía de
San Antonio del SENA, en sus distintas secretarias.

- Primer Hito de control. En un documento se resume la importancia que tienen los


datos almacenados en la base de datos actual, a fin de considerar o no
conservarlos. Para ello se debe tener en cuenta:

*Importancia de los datos para llevarlos a la nueva plataforma o repositorio

* Usuarios finales y desarrolladores deben tener conocimiento total sobre el giro


que tendrá la tecnología, sus normas, reglas y expectativas.

*En un documento final debe documentarse el software para evaluar la


continuidad.

*Definir un instrumento que chequee que el conocimiento de los desarrolladores


sea el adecuado.

2.1.2 Data a Migrar. Se sugiere el desarrollo de una sub aplicación bajo la


metodología XP la cual mantienen una gran flexibilidad y apertura sobre la
aceptación delos requerimientos recurrentes y poco estables.

En esta fase se define:

-Dominio. Hace referencia a la necesidad que tienen la Alcaldía de San Antonio


del SENA de conservar los datos históricos, por lo tanto, se justifica a migración de
datos de acuerdo a los requerimientos de los usuarios.

-Alcance y objetivos, se especifica hasta donde se procede con la migración de la


base de datos, se especifica; desde que año se requiere conservar los datos,

-Historia de los usuarios, es un mecanismo que utiliza la metodología XP y se


refiere al cuidado de la información, es una iniciativa del usuario final.

-Modelado, es una de las actividades más importantes, se modela los


requerimientos del usuario final, el cual obliga a desarrolladores a conjugar las
necesidades de paso de datos históricos (migración) con las necesidades del
nuevo aplicativo.

Esta acción es importante, por cuanto se compagina la estructura de la base de


datos para que soporte de manera íntegra, oportuna y veraz, los datos procesados
en al anterior aplicativo y las nuevas estructuras.

-Base de datos, esta fase es muy importante para el plan de migración de datos -
migración de bases de datos. La generación automática de la estructura de la
base de datos, la cual contiene tablas, índices, campos y restricciones que
servirán como repositorio de datos. Sería la nueva base de datos el primer
producto de software que resulta de la fase de análisis y luego sigue un proceso
cíclico de varias iteraciones que permiten perfeccionar la estructura de la base de
datos; junto con las actividades de construcción (prototipo) y verificación se
estructura de mejor manera el repositorio de datos. El usuario final, al constatar y
evidenciar el resultado del proceso de migración de datos y al verificar la
idoneidad de los datos históricos, tiene la posibilidad de rectificar, ampliar o
cambiar sus criterios de selección de información, haciendo de este proceso, un
proceso de perfeccionamiento continuo.

-Prototipos. A través de la creación de un prototipo evolutivo, se pretende


visualizar el resultado sobre los datos a migrar. Es en este momento en el cual los
procesos de Base de Datos, Prototipo y Validar-Verificar, se justifican plenamente
al catalogarlos como iterativos, debido a que los cambios que el usuario final
realice deben ser trasladados a la base de datos y a las nuevas reglas.

-Validar y verificar. El usuario final ratifica, cambia o niega, la idoneidad de los


datos migrados, Las observaciones entregadas serán plasmadas en nuevas
Historias de Usuario las que servirán de base para una nueva definición de
requerimientos y su posterior implementación en una nueva iteración.
-Aceptación. Formalizar el hecho de que los datos pasados del sistema anterior al
nuevo repositorio de base de datos, ha sido exitoso habiéndose respetado todas
las reglas de validación; este instrumento de validación, forma parte de toda la
documentación.

-Documentación. Relacionar todos los documentos generados durante todo el


proceso, es importe porque respalda las decisiones tomadas y sirven como
evidencia de los requerimientos establecidos, es además un control de trazabilidad
en la atención de necesidades y aportar al establecimiento de nuevos procesos o
mejoramiento de los actuales.

La documentación aporta al mejoramiento de las reglas del proyecto tecnológico y


su objetivo es acceder de fácil manera a información crítica, asegurando que la
información confidencial este bien resguardada y cuidada su integridad, de esta
manera se garantizar su disponibilidad.
- Instrumento a aplicar (ERICd), es importante aplicar el instrumento de evaluación
Especificación de Reglas de Integridad sobre la Calidad de los Datos -ERICd, que
trata de evidenciar cada uno de los datos que componen la DATA a migrar. Se
tiene en cuenta:

*Qué datos deben ser migrados y qué datos no son indispensables.

*Qué reglas del proyecto deben ser tomadas en cuenta.

*Cuáles son las reglas de validación de datos que deben aplicarse.

*Cuáles son las acciones que deberán tomarse en caso de que los datos a migrar
presenten ambigüedades o contradicciones.

*Qué sucederá con los campos de las nuevas estructuras que antes no eran
necesarios.
-Segundo hito de control, una vez realizado el paso de la información se debe
evaluar y validad si estos datos cuentan con la integridad, veracidad y completitud
requerida por los usuarios finales, se refiere a una lita de chequeo que verifica que
el proceso de migración de datos fue llevado a cabo satisfactoriamente y coincide
con los trabajos realizados en el Hito No. 01. Las preguntas se refieren
específicamente a aspectos técnicos como:

*Documentación de Historias de Usuario.

*Congruencia en la estructura de la Base de Datos.

*Evidencia de validación de datos.

2.2 APLICACIÓN DEL PLAN DE MIGRACION DE DATOS – MIGRACION DE


BASE DE DATOS

El sistema de almacén e inventario de la Secretaria General de la Alcaldía de San


Antonio de SENA, ha sido la seleccionada para desarrollar todas fases,
actividades, tareas e Hitos, descritos en el Plan por lo tanto se definen en la
siguiente tabla:

FASE CONTIENE ENTREGABLE


Gestión de la configuración Primeras acciones, antes de Especificación de estándares,
iniciar la construcción del de almacenamientos y roles.
base de datos y softwares
Estudio actual Expectativas, Funcionalidad y Tres documentos que
Arquitectura describen la realidad actual
del sistema a migrar.
Hito 01. Justificativo, conocer-Know Documento que sugiere la
cómo- How y Evaluación de continuidad o no de los datos
continuidad a migrar
Data a migrar Dominio, Alcance y Objetivos, Modelado, BD, script y
Historias de usuario, Programas fuente que
Modelado, Base de Datos, viabilizan la migración de los
Prototipos, Validar y verificar, datos.
Aceptación y Documentación. En esta fase se tiene la
información tecnológica de la
anterior y la nueva tecnología
(modelado, infraestructura,
motor de base de datos,
gestor de base de datos, en
fin,
Se logra la Validación de
técnicas de migración y
herramientas ETCL
Hito 02. Evaluación de continuidad. Documento que sugiere la
continuidad o no de los datos
a migrar.

Nota: Dominio, Alcance y Objetivos, Historias de usuario, Modelado, Base de Datos, Prototipos,
Validar y verificar, Aceptación y Documentación.

Para la Alcaldía de San Antonio de SENA, se escogerá el sistema y base de


datos de Almacén e inventario que se utiliza en la Secretaria General.

De acuerdo a la fase Data a migrar: se tiene en cuenta que la migración se realizara teniendo
en cuenta;

Tecnología actual Tecnología a la que se migrara


Motor de base SQL SERVER 2017 Postgrest V, 11
Dbwaber 6.1.4 para administrar conexiones Dbwaber 6.1.4 para administrar conexiones
Para migrar se utilizara visual Estudio
Comunity 2019
Se realizara el mapeo
Se utilizará Procedimientos ETCL
La estrategia será migración incremental
BIBLIOGRAFIA

 Tomado de Internet. Propuesta de una metodología para el proceso de Migración de


Datos en entornos empresarialeshttps://repositorio.espe.edu.ec/bitstream/21000/8967/1/AC-
ESPEL-MAS-0010.pdf
 Tomado de Internet. Propuesta de una metodología para el proceso de
Migración de Datos en entornos empresariales https://blog.powerdata.es/el-valor-
de-la-gestion-de-datos/como-han-cambiado-las-estrategias-de-migracion-de-datos

 https://www.evaluandosoftware.com/tipos-migracion-datos/

Potrebbero piacerti anche